Start With the Outside

Curb appeal is a big part of determining the value of your home. First impressions are key and having a great exterior for people to look at before they even step in yourself will go a long way.

If it’s within your budget, starting off your exterior renovation with a brand new roof or a siding replacement can be a great way to increase the value of your home. A potential buyer will breathe a huge sigh of relief when they discover you’ve already done these types of major repair work.

However, if you don’t have a big budget, that’s okay too. You can also do some DIY landscaping or cleaning up your lawn. Small work like that can also go a long way in making your property look cleaner and thus increase your curb appeal.

The Power of a Fresh Coat of Paint

Getting a new paint job is one of the highest ROI investments you can make on your property when you’re trying to sell.

This goes for both the interior and the exterior of your home. Don’t just paint the outside of your home thinking increasing the curb appeal is enough. The stark contrast of a freshly-painted exterior with a worn out interior may turn a lot of people off.

On top of that, don’t just focus on your walls. Your cabinets can benefit from a new paint job as well. This is especially helpful when you don’t have the money for brand new cabinets

It’s important to remember to keep to neutral colors to appeal to the greatest number of people. Anything too crazy will likely have a negative effect on those who come to an open house.

You can either hire or a professional or do the job yourself to keep the cost down. Either way, you can expect great returns for one of the easiest home improvements you can make.

Lighting, Lighting, Lighting

Upgrading the lighting throughout your home is a great way to increase the value for potential buyers.

While it’s especially important to update the older features in your home, your entire house could benefit from a new lighting strategy. Incorporating modern looking pendants in your kitchen and great new accent lighting in your bedroom goes a long way.

Consider installing energy-efficient features like a new ceiling fan to add further value to your new lighting set up.
